The Choir is an atmospheric alternative rock band currently comprising Derri Daugherty on guitar and lead vocals, Steve Hindalong on drums and percussion, and Dan Michaels on saxophone and Lyricon. Long-time bass guitarist Tim Chandler died in 2018, and guitarist Marc Byrd was the fifth member of the band between 2005–2014.

  6. Jul 28, 2022 · SoCal Alternative Christian Rock band, The Choir, has been gracing stages across North America and Europe since 1982. Originally known as Youth Choir, the band signed with Broken Records and in 1985 released the LP Voices In The Shadows.

  8. Deep Cuts is the 18th studio release, and 16th full-length studio album, by alternative rock band the Choir, released in 2021. This is the band’s first studio album to be recorded after the death of long-time bass guitarist Tim Chandler, who died in 2018.
